Subject: [PATCH] ASoC: wm8960: Remove bitclk relax condition

From: Daniel Baluta <daniel.baluta@....com>

Using a higher bitclk then expected doesn't always work.
Here is an example:

aplay -Dhw:0,0 -d 5 -r 48000 -f S24_LE -c 2 audio48k24b2c.wav

In this case, the required bitclk is 48000 * 24 * 2 = 2304000
but the closest bitclk that can be derived is 3072000. Since
the clock is faster than expected, it will start to send bytes
from the next channel so the sound will be corrupted.
